Cyprus lost against Kearns back in March,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Tuesday. The Pirates lost 5-1 to the Cougars. Things were pretty much settled by the half as Cyprus were already down 4-0.
This is the second loss in a row for Cyprus and nudges their season record down to 5-7. As for Kearns, the win snapped their losing streak at three games and leaves them with a 10-6 record.
Coming up, Cyprus will square off against Granger at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Granger will roll in looking for their ninth straight victory, something Cyprus surely won't give up without a fight. As for Kearns, they will take on West Jordan at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. Kearns will be up against West Jordan's rather soft defense (which has allowed 4.13 goals per game),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ance.
